Fabiola Cayemitte
- Actress
A native from island of Haiti and raised in New York City, Fabiola
first captured our hearts as a child violinist and singer. She soon
fell in love with the theater and went on to perform in several off
Broadway plays such as Code Of Silence and The Sum Of Us. After
relocating to Los Angeles, she Co-Starred opposite the lead characters
in the television series Strong Medicine (2004), The Shield (2005) and
'Til Death (2007). In 2010 an Advertising Executive discovered her
'unique sound' and cast her in a voice over for the Asian American
Market. This led to voice over and ADR on the motion pictures Death to
Smoochy, Mr Deed and as the lead in a radio commercial for So-Cal
Edison. Fabiola's passion for the arts soon after transitioned into
writing for feature film. She's written two romantic comedies and a
dark tale of two young girls coming of age.
